This position, Field Service Engineer - IGT, based in Columbia, South Carolina, represents an exciting opportunity to be part of Philips’ mission by providing technical support and customer service in the diagnostic imaging service environment. The role involves installation, troubleshooting, servicing, and maintaining advanced medical equipment at customer sites. As a Field Service Engineer (FSE), you will play a critical role in ensuring equipment operates efficiently and effectively, directly impacting patient care quality. Your responsibilities include managing customer relationships by delivering exceptional service, adhering to technical standards and safety protocols, and meeting commitments in a timely and professional manner.

Working with a regional team, the Field Service Engineer is expected to contribute to process improvements and participate in ongoing training initiatives to enhance capabilities. The role demands a blend of technical expertise, strong communication skills, and the ability to work independently in varied environments, including hospitals, healthcare facilities, and remote settings. Travel is a key part of this role, requiring the engineer to visit multiple client sites within the designated geography, often driving several hours daily and occasionally staying overnight.

Philips provides a competitive hourly salary range from $42.00 to $65.00 plus overtime eligibility. Additional compensation includes performance-based incentive bonus plans tied to field service and lead generation, on-call pay, a company-furnished vehicle, comprehensive training, and opportunities for career advancement. The benefits package further enhances this role, including paid time off, 401k with matching, health savings accounts with company contributions, stock purchase plans, and education reimbursement programs.

Job Duties

  • Provide exceptional customer service by adhering to customer entitlements, setting clear expectations, and meeting commitments and arrival times to address and resolve customer needs
  • Understand the customer's business and competitive environment
  • generate service revenue
  • Actively participate as a member of the regional work team
  • work to improve team processes and identify training gaps
  • Seek out opportunities to increase capability and capacity (i.e. may be required to become qualified in multiple modalities, learns new tools)
  • Perform all administrative duties within established Philips, State, and Federal regulatory requirements and timeframes including timesheets, service work orders, expense reports, Field Change Orders (FCO), preventative maintenance (PM), installation documents, site and service documentation, and other related paperwork
  • Adhere to established training, quality, and safety requirements
  • Utilize tools, support, resources, and escalation processes within required time frames to resolve customer and system problems timely and effectively
  • Complete PMs, FCOs, installation and all related tasks (diagnose and resolve electronic, network, and mechanical problems)
  • Travel across the specified geography is required
  • The average driving time is 1-4 hours daily and may exceed 70% at times
  • Occasional overnight stays and travel by air and/or train may be required
